Bruins recall and demote multiple players
The Boston Bruins continued their habits of shuffling players up and down through their AHL affiliate.
The Bruins recalled both Jack Ahcan and Jesper Froden from Providence, as per AHL transactions. The Bruins also elected to demote forward Jack Studnicka back to Providence with the return of Brad Marchand.
Ahcan has seen time with the Bruins this year, as recently as last week when he filled in for an injured Matt Grzelcyk.
Jesper Froden, has appeared in 1 game for the Bruins this year, but he could be getting rewarded for a very strong weekend. In games against the Hershey Bears he put up 2 goals and 2 assists in their 2 weekend victories. He also took some shots from the Bears' Dylan McIlrath but he appeared unfazed by them.
